Eager to know the top cites in America where one can safely invest? Here are the best markets in the entire country according to a recent report from Business 2.0 Magazine. The November 2006 edition of the magazine lists the top ten cities that are ideal to buy a . These are – Panama City and Vero Beach in Florida, Bridgeport in Connecticut, Lakeland in Florida, McAllen in Texas, San Luis Obispo in California, Wilmington in North Carolina, Manchester in New Hampshire, Fort Collins in Colorado and Atlanta in Georgia. The report cites the appreciation rates of prices projected over a period of five years.

Short sales are made for people who are in danger of falling behind on their mortgage payments. It is a negotiation between the lender and the owner to sell the for less than it is currently worth. While this can be an emotional process, it is one that can save your checkbook.

With today’s housing market there are many people in debt that they can’t control. Whether it’s your fault or your lender’s fault, you might just not be able to handle your mortgage anymore.

Short sales in New Jersey can give and property buyers an excellent bargain. Short sales are given away by their prices, when they seem far too low for the value of the property. This might be kind of difficult to tell in today’s de-valuation of property, but simply compare that property to other similar ones in the area to see if it could be a short sale or not. A question to the agent who lists the property will reveal for sure whether or not the properties you’re looking at are short sales in New Jersey, or if the prices are low for other reason like the need for repairs or poor location.
